10V is too low. If the alternator is putting out 14V, it's probably not be the problem. I'm inclined to believe that you have a bad battery (see Spooler's remark above) or the charging system in not working properly. Get an OBD scan tool and see if any PIDs are showing up when the dash lights are on.

Battery voltage, with engine off, should be at least 12V. If it's dropping below that after sitting overnight, you have a bad battery or excessive parasitic load.
